The Loops Heavy-Duty Two Level Tyre Rack Extension is the ideal organizational solution for professional mechanics and automotive enthusiasts looking to scale their existing YS09710 storage system. Designed to maximize vertical space, this extension allows you to store up to 26 tyres efficiently, providing a robust 400kg load capacity. While it offers significant storage benefits, it is important to note that this is an extension unit designed specifically for the YS09710 model and cannot function as a standalone rack without the base unit.

This unit accommodates up to 26 tyres total, distributed as 13 tyres per level.
Each level is rated for a maximum load capacity of 200kg.
The rack measures 1950mm in width, 455mm in depth, and 2000mm in height.

To install the extension, align the provided upright with the existing frame of your YS09710 rack. Ensure the three pairs of cross beams are locked securely into the designated slots on the upright and the existing unit. It is recommended to distribute the weight evenly across each level to maintain stability. For care, wipe down the metal beams periodically with a dry cloth to remove dust or rubber debris. Check bolt tightness and beam seating every six months to ensure the structural integrity remains at factory specifications. Do not exceed the 200kg-per-level weight limit, as this may lead to bowing of the beams or tipping of the rack.
